Eligibility
Applicant families must meet the following requirements:
- Meet HUD's definition of family
- Meet income limits specified by HUD
- Qualify on the basis of citizenship or the eligible immigrant status
- Provide social security number information
- Sign required consent forms
- Pass screening process
Eligible Candidates Applying for the Program
Any family that wishes to receive Housing Choice Voucher assistance must apply for admission to the program.
DCA will announce the opening of the wait lists by publishing the applicable information in media outlets including but not limited to:
- DCA's Waiting List Openings and social media
- The newspaper of general circulation in the applicable county(ies)
- Minority media newspapers, when available
- DCA's application assistance phone line: (888) 858-6085
Preliminary applications will only be accepted through DCA's Applicant Portal. Once the wait lists open, the portal will be available 24 hours per day until the wait lists close. The application can be completed from any computer or cell phone with Internet access (e.g.. home, library, community-based organizations). If assistance is required to complete the preliminary application, resources for assistance will be listed in the wait lists opening announcement.
You are required to notify DCA of any changes to your household size, income, assets, address, phone number, email address, or employment status within 10 business days of the change. Use the Preliminary Application Update/Correction Request form to update or correct information. Submit the form to DCA, via email or fax, to the address or fax number shown at the top of the form.
